Transaction 5a15fc8227dda8248da86db74161fc6921a8d2d64a3a04675d9e283e2d94da3d

2 Input
2 Outputs
  • 5a15fc8227dda8248da86db74161fc6921a8d2d64a3a04675d9e283e2d94da3d:0
  • value  5000000
    address  15bKqrKTbxo8XDL8gqTQ8ZaB9EUk6BW3qV
  • 5a15fc8227dda8248da86db74161fc6921a8d2d64a3a04675d9e283e2d94da3d:1
  • value  3379619
    address  136X4a8ddJTKgz88BpPqvaXPtA4APiSdyY